The Perfect Way to Spend a Sunday Afternoon with Family and Friends...at
OUR house!
What: The Cabin Fever Concert 2008-Free, Fun, Family Fare
When: Sunday, January 27 at 3 p.m.
Where: The Corning Auditorium at The Fine Arts Association
38660 Mentor Avenue, Willoughby, Ohio 44094
Cost: FREE
For Whom: Everyone! Bring the entire family.
Scheduled to perform:
* Charles S. Baker, clarinet, and Maryann Messina, piano. Hear
the clarinet performed like you've never heard before.
* Judith Elias, flute and Lori Elias, piano buzz the Corning
Auditorium with Rimsky-Korsakoff's "Flight of the Bumblebee."
* Feroza LaBonne with a dazzling piano solo
* Kenneth Hughes performs with friends in a tuba trio
* Soprano Doreen Mattson sings "The Lonely Goatherd" from The
Sound of Music
* Fine Arts faculty and staff performs their rendition of the
delightful "Beethoven's Wig."
* Two piano ensembles-two pianos, eight hands and two pianos,
twelve hands. Watch their fingers fly!
